If you like the idea of a proper campervan, but you still want real comfort inside, the Bailey Endeavour is well worth a look.

It’s Bailey’s take on the modern panel van conversion. Built on the Ford Transit with layouts that feel practical in the real world. Think: comfy seating, a proper kitchen, a toilet and shower on board, and loads of clever storage - all packed into a van that’s around 6m long and easy to live with day-to-day.

Whether you’re planning UK weekends, longer European tours, or you just want a campervan that’s ready to escape at a moment’s notice, the Bailey Endeavour is made for exactly that.

Why Buyers Love the Bailey Endeavour

The Bailey Endeavour range is popular because it hits a sweet spot: compact outside, generous inside.

Key reasons it works so well:

  • Ford Transit base and automatic gearbox with a smooth, confidence-inspiring drive
  • Under 3,500kg, so many drivers can use a standard car licence (Category B)
  • Cab comfort for long days on the road, with features like air conditioning, cruise control, and a modern touchscreen commonly included
  • All-season comfort with proper insulation and diesel heating
  • Off-grid ready with solar support and a leisure battery (spec can vary, ask us what’s on the van you’re viewing)
  • On-board washroom with toilet and shower
  • Good kit as standard, including a wind-out awning and a handy electric step for easy access

Bailey Endeavour Models

There are four Endeavour layouts, and each with its own benefits.

2 Berth Endeavour Models

First up the Bailey Endeavour B62 - it’s a brilliant choice if you want that classic campervan feel: a big rear lounge by day that turns into single beds or a large double at night.

It’s a favourite with couples who like stretching out in the evenings, or anyone who wants maximum “chill-out space” without going longer than 6 metres.

The Bailey Endeavour B63 is perfect if you prefer your seating up front. The B63 uses a front bench seat layout, giving you a different day-time vibe and a really usable living space at the front of the van.

It’s a great option for solo travellers or couples who like a campervan that feels simple, neat and easy to move around in.

4 Berth Endeavour Models

The Bailey Endeavour B64 is the “take friends or family” version. You get four belted travel seats and a pop-top roof bed, plus a flexible front lounge that can also sleep two.

It’s a smart pick if you want occasional extra sleeping without going up to a bulky motorhome.

For a family campervan with a bit more of a “ready-to-go” sleeping arrangement, you need to check out the Bailey Endeavour B65. It includes a rear double bed, with lots of handy storage areas, plus the pop-top double above.

Perfect if you want a four-berth campervan that still feels compact, but you don’t want to be making up every bed from scratch every night.
